Family remains the cornerstone of Indian society, and women traditionally anchor the domestic sphere. The concept of Vasudhaiva Kutumbakam (the world is one family) reflects the collective mindset that governs daily life.
The biggest cultural shift is the breaking of the "menstruation taboo." Thanks to films like Pad Man and social media campaigns, women are openly discussing periods. The lifestyle of a young Indian woman today includes buying sanitary napkins from a male shopkeeper without hiding them in a black plastic bag—a revolutionary act her mother could not have imagined.
Interestingly, there is a massive "return to roots" movement. Ancient superfoods like millets, turmeric, and moringa—staples in grandmothers' kitchens for centuries—are being rebranded as modern wellness essentials.
